Subject: Handover — Stockmend reconciliation job

Hey Priya-replacement (sorry, never got your name!), quick notes before I'm out. The nightly Stockmend inventory reconciliation runs at 02:15 and diffs warehouse counts against the ledger. If it stalls, just rerun step 3 — it's idempotent. Logs live under /var/stockmend/recon. It connects to the reconciliation replica, not primary, so don't panic about locks. Here's the connection string it uses:

primary connection of kagug-bahof = mysql://pelmir_svc:AsbhmEY@db-78bb.ordinlabs.example:5432/keleth

Handover: Fennwick → next owner. Migrating Oakspur's build to the hermetic Cindervault system. Done: vendored toolchains, pinned all fetches, sandboxed codegen. Remaining: two legacy scripts still reach the network — flagged for your review. Provenance attestations are emitted per target; verify chain before sign-off. Reproducibility diffs attached in the tracker. Cache-signing account is locked pending your audit; unlocking it requires the recovery passphrase, which is:

unlock words, fajog-yawep: ralael-istath

## Alert Deduplication Service: Environment Overview

Welcome aboard. The Stillbell deduplicator runs in three environments: dev, staging, and production. Each environment maintains its own suppression window and grouping rules, so behavior you observe in staging will not match production exactly. Please test any rule changes in staging for at least one full on-call rotation before promoting them. For reference while you work, the current production configuration is shown below.

config for tagaf-bawif:
[norok]
host = norok.ordinworks.local
user = norok_svc
database = norok_prod

The TileScout prefetcher warms map tiles along a predicted route before the client requests them. It accepts a bounding box, zoom range, and priority hint, then queues fetches against the Cartouche tile store. New team members should test against the staging endpoint only. Authenticate every prefetch request with the key shown below.

app token of fajop-fahif = qvz4-AnML